Daily Recap:
Migration may be slowing down, but the Town Forest is still alive with birds in the morning.
I finished with 66 species and added one new warbler for the month: Mourning Warbler, completing my 25-warbler goal! On my walk back, I heard it singing from the thickets near an Eastern Towhee. I got extremely poor photos of it, but that’s the price you pay with a skulky warbler like this. The Lincoln’s Sparrow pictured above on the other hand, gave me some of the best views I’ve ever had of one. It posed on a branch for me, bounding back and forth as I shot.
